Its not recommended to run a BOV on a M4.4 car. The ecu is expecting the air mass back into the intake and it can fuck with your fuel trims.
@5versus826 Жыл бұрын
For sure. Installed a Tial QRJ (recirculating) blow off valve so all the metered air that is accounted for stays in the system instead of venting (among us?) to atmosphere.

When I did this job on my S60 (basically the same pan and pickup tube), I soaked the pan and pickup tube in a vat of industrial simple green degreaser and hot water overnight. It was shining the next day. Soaking it makes a hell of a difference.
